About
Released in 1989 for DOS, *The Land* is an early role-playing game that invites players into its fantasy world through text-based interaction and turn-based combat. As one of the pioneering titles on the platform, it offers a classic gaming experience defined by simple mechanics rather than deep lore or complex graphics.
